Quick note for reviewers of the Ploverdeck public API. Pagination is cursor-based, and the cursor signer needs its config from the env file, not from code — please flag any hardcoded defaults. Page size caps live in PLOVER_PAGE_MAX and are safe to tweak. The cursor-signing secret, however, is injected separately and must appear on the line directly following this sentence.

secret setting of tajof-bahif: COURIER_KEY3=65d

# Service Accounts: String Extraction

The `extract-i18n` script pulls translatable strings from all Bramblewick repos and pushes them to the Glossa service. It runs under the `i18n-extractor` service account. Do not run it under your personal account; Glossa rate-limits individual users aggressively. The account has write access to the staging catalog only. Set the token in your shell before invoking the script. The current staging token is below.

API key for kahap-kafog: zpat15_6qzxZ7YR8aDwjmp

Heads up: if the Lintrock baseline file in the Quarrow repo drifts from main, CI fails with a "stale baseline" error even when the code is fine. Quick fix is to regenerate the baseline on a clean checkout and re-push. If a customer build is blocked, confirm the failing run matches the token below before escalating.

build token for yadug-yagag: htk21_c863c33eb8b82c0c9c152